2022-23: Was a WGCA All-America Scholar for 2022-23 … received Academic All-MIAC honors … earned Cosida/College Sports Communicators Academic All-District honors … competed in eight tournaments as a sophomore … competed in the DIII Classic, shooting 87 in the first round and 81 in the second round … combined team score of 645 tied for 10th in CSB history at the DIII Classic … took 22nd in the MIAC Championships, her best finish of the season … shot a career-low 76 (tied for 7th all-time) in the third round of the MIAC Championships … combined team score of 980 at the MIAC Championships was the 5th best in CSB history.
2021-22: Competed in all seven tournaments as a first year ... tied for 23rd at her first MIAC Championship ... best finish was a tie for 14th at the Georgianni Invite ... shot a career-low 77 in the second round of the St. Kate's Invite.
High School: Hinton is a 2021 graduate of Hopkins High School. She stayed active in alpine skiing for two years and golf for six years. She earned all-conference golf honors in 2021 and attended state as an individual the same year. Her proudest moment was shooting a 72 last summer in a golf tournament at the Goodrich GC.
Personal: Georgia is the daughter of Leisl Buechler and Micheal Hinton. In her free time she enjoys crochet, reading and listening to podcasts. She is excited to learn what being a collegiate student-athlete is all about. She is undecided on a major.
